Germany’s DMK Group will once again be present at Anuga in Cologne this year from 4-8 October 2025. The company will showcase its capabilities in the areas of retail, foodservice, private label and contract manufacturing in Hall 10.1, Stand D010–C011, with an exhibition space of approximately 200 square metres. Visitors can explore classic dairy products and also plant-based alternatives and specialities for professional kitchens.

In the “Retail Brand Europe” segment, this year’s products under the Milram brand include Garlic-Chilli Quark, Natural Kefir Drink, and Peach-Passion Fruit Porridge. In 2026, the company will preview cheddar slices designed for hot applications such as burgers, and Buttermilk Zero – the first buttermilk on the market with no added sugar, DMK says.

In the foodservice segment, the DMK Business Unit Brand will present, under the Milram Food-Service and Oldenburger Professional brands, a variety of whipping cream types, fruit yogurts in Peach-Passion Fruit, Strawberry, and Reduced Sugar Strawberry flavours, as well as plant-based options such as Milram VeJog and a vegan alternative to sour cream. Original sour cream and various cheese varieties complete the product range.

The Business Unit International will also present Oldenburger Barista Milk, a reduced-fat cooking cream, and Performance Whipping Cream. A selection from the existing Oldenburger range, including Whipping Cream, Mozzarella, Red Cheddar, Butter and Crème Brûlée, will also be on-stand.

A highlight will be the presence of barista Sarah Schweizer, who will bring the Oldenburger Barista Milk to life with creative signature drinks and classic coffee variations. Culinary inspiration will also be provided by Heiko Antoniewicz, a German chef and a brand ambassador for the DMK Group.
